About This Food Place

Miga Hako is a vibrant Korean restaurant located on 366 George Street in Central Dunedin. Known for its casual and cozy atmosphere, it offers an inviting space perfect for college students, groups, and tourists seeking authentic Korean flavors. The menu features an appealing blend of healthy, quick bites and small plates, including a variety of vegan and vegetarian options that cater to diverse dietary preferences.

With a strong rating of 4.7 from nearly 400 reviews, this trendy eatery balances quality and affordability within a price range of NZ$10–20. Guests can enjoy lunch or dinner either onsite, via takeout, or through delivery services. Accessibility is thoughtfully addressed, featuring wheelchair accessible entrances and seating, all while embracing convenient payment methods such as credit cards, debit cards, and NFC mobile payments.
